As sustainability becomes a top priority globally, the leather industry is witnessing a shift towards ethical practices. This article explores the significance of ethical leather in the B2B trade landscape.
Ethical leather refers to products made from hides sourced through humane practices. This includes transparency in sourcing and a commitment to minimizing environmental impact.
There is a rising consumer demand for ethically produced goods. As a B2B supplier or manufacturer, aligning your products with these values can lead to increased sales and customer loyalty.
Manufacturers must adopt practices such as sustainable tanning processes and responsible sourcing of materials. Not only does this appeal to eco-conscious buyers, but it also enhances brand reputation.
To effectively market ethical leather, focus on storytelling. Share the journey of your products, highlighting responsible sourcing and the artisans behind them.
The transition to ethical leather is not just a trend; it is a necessity. By embracing sustainability in your practices, you can position your brand as a leader in the evolving landscape of B2B trade.
